Mobile workforce management

Streamline field operations with real-time scheduling, tracking, and task management solutions

Mobile workforce management platforms provide comprehensive solutions for coordinating and optimizing field operations across distributed teams. These systems combine real-time scheduling, GPS tracking, task assignment, and mobile communication tools to enhance productivity and operational visibility for businesses with mobile workforces. The platform serves as a central command center for managing remote workers, enabling dispatchers and managers to assign jobs, track progress, monitor location data, and maintain communication with field personnel. With integrated time tracking, route optimization, and reporting capabilities, mobile workforce management solutions help organizations reduce operational costs while improving service delivery and customer satisfaction.

Key Capabilities

Real-time GPS tracking and location monitoring

Automated scheduling and job dispatch

Mobile task assignment and status updates

Route optimization and travel planning

Time and attendance tracking

Digital forms and reporting capabilities

Frequently Asked Questions

How does mobile workforce management integrate with existing inventory systems?+

Mobile workforce management platforms typically offer APIs and pre-built integrations with major inventory management systems. This allows real-time synchronization of task assignments, completion status, and location data to maintain accurate operational visibility across all systems.

Can the platform track worker productivity in temperature-controlled environments?+

Yes, mobile workforce management systems can monitor task completion times, movement patterns, and efficiency metrics even in challenging environments like cold storage facilities. The platforms account for environmental factors that may impact worker performance and adjust productivity benchmarks accordingly.

What happens if mobile devices lose connectivity in warehouse dead zones?+

Most mobile workforce management platforms include offline capabilities that cache essential data and allow workers to continue logging tasks and updates. Once connectivity is restored, the system automatically synchronizes all offline activities with the central database.

How does the platform handle emergency situations or priority task assignments?+

Mobile workforce management systems provide instant push notifications and priority routing for urgent tasks like temperature alerts or equipment failures. Managers can override existing schedules and automatically dispatch the nearest qualified worker to handle critical situations.

What reporting capabilities are available for compliance and audit purposes?+

The platform generates detailed reports on worker activities, task completion times, location history, and compliance checkpoints. These audit trails are essential for regulatory compliance in industries like cold storage, providing timestamped evidence of proper procedures and staff accountability.
